The Final Countdown a celebration of the achievements of the Multiply programme
November 21, 2024

The Lancashire Skills and Employment Hub recently hosted the Multiply: The Final Countdown event to celebrate the achievements of the Multiply programme. This event provided a platform for sharing best practices and success stories among delivery partners, and offered an enthusiastic thank you to everyone involved in delivering Multiply to Lancashire’s residents and businesses.
County Councillor Jayne Rear attended the event, presenting awards to delivery partners in recognition of their significant contributions to the project. Representatives from the Department for Education also attended, praising Lancashire’s delivery of Multiply and the positive impact it has had on the local community.
Attendees engaged in activities focused on best practices for reaching hard-to-reach learners and shared their personal highlights from the programme. The event was very well received, leaving delivery partners motivated and inspired to continue supporting Lancashire’s residents until the programme concludes on 31st March 2025
